6:15PM
Why should I use ZFS with MySQL?
Yves Trudeau
ZFS and MySQL can work very well together, let's see the benefits.
Yves is a Principal Consultant at Percona, specializing in distributed technologies such as MySQL Cluster, Pacemaker and XtraDB cluster. He was previously a senior consultant for MySQL and Sun Microsystems. He holds a Ph.D. in Experimental Physics.
6:40PM
MongoDB explained to those who only know MySQL
Corrado Pandiani
MongoDB and MySQL are different database management systems, based around different paradigms but they have many similarities. This brief presentation is for those who know MySQL and want to understand some basics of MongoDB. The presentation is focused on similarities trying to explain differences.
Prior to joining Percona as a Senior Consultant, Corrado spent more than 20 years in developing web sites and designing and administering MySQL. He is a MySQL enthusiast since version 3.23 and his skills are focused on performances and architectural design. He's also a trainer and a MongoDB consultant.

Improve AWS/Aurora with ProxySQL
Marco Tusa
In this presentation post, I’ll show you how you can use ProxySQL with AWS Aurora to further leverage database performance.
Marco Tusa had his own international practice for the past twenty eight years. His experience and expertise are in a wide variety of information technology and information management fields, cover research, development, analysis, quality control, project management and team management. Marco is currently working at Percona as High Availability Practice Manager, previously working at Percona as manager of the Consulting Rapid Response Team on October 2013. He has being working as employee for the SUN Microsystems as MySQL Professional Service manager for South Europe., and previously in MySQL AB.
8:20
Openshift Handson
Alexander Rubin
Openshift hands-on when we will deploy 3 nodes PXC, proxysql and then try to break it and watch how it will recover automatically (or not :)
Alexander joined Percona in 2013. Alexander worked with MySQL since 2000 as DBA and Application Developer. Before joining Percona he was doing MySQL consulting as a principal consultant for over 7 years (started with MySQL AB in 2006, then Sun Microsystems and then Oracle). He helped many customers design large, scalable and highly available MySQL systems and optimize MySQL performance. Alexander also helped customers design Big Data stores with Apache Hadoop and related technologies.
